gpt4 book ai didi

javascript - 如何使用 jquery 淡化文本装饰 css?

转载 作者:太空狗 更新时间:2023-10-29 14:53:49 24 4
gpt4 key购买 nike

我有以下代码:

This is a <span id="sentence">sentence</span>.

当用户将鼠标悬停在 sentence 上时,我希望在单词下方淡入一条下划线。

这似乎是一个如此简单的问题,但我一直无法弄清楚如何最好地做到这一点。明确一点,我不能只使用 css:hover。考虑到实际问题比此处说明的更复杂并且需要更多控制,我需要使用 JQuery 来执行此操作。非常感谢您的提前帮助。

最佳答案

这可能不符合您的需求,而且我知道您特别不想使用 CSS。但以防万一...

HTML

This is a <span id="sentence">sentence.</span>​

CSS

span {
-webkit-transition: all 0.5s;
-moz-transition: all 0.5s;
transition: all 0.5s;
border-bottom: 1px solid transparent;
}

span.clicked {
border-bottom: 1px solid black;
}​

脚本

$('span').click(function(){
$(this).addClass('clicked');
});

http://jsfiddle.net/as42u/4/

关于javascript - 如何使用 jquery 淡化文本装饰 css?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13775327/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com